Hydraulic System Challenges

Another area of concern is the hydraulic system. Some users have reported that the hydraulic fluid can leak, leading to decreased performance and potential safety hazards. This can be particularly problematic during heavy lifting tasks.

Maintenance Recommendations

To prevent hydraulic issues, it’s essential to:

  1. Conduct regular inspections of hydraulic lines and connections.
  2. Ensure that the hydraulic fluid is at the recommended levels.
  3. Replace worn or damaged seals promptly to prevent leaks.

Speed and Maneuverability

The loader is designed for both speed and maneuverability, allowing operators to navigate tight spaces with ease. Users often praise its ability to travel at competitive speeds, which can be beneficial for transporting materials across job sites. Typical speeds can range from 10 km/h to 20 km/h (approximately 6 mph to 12 mph), making it suitable for various operational needs.
